Art at Work: Tacoma Arts Month Opening Party
November 4
6 - 8:30 pm
Tacoma Art Museum, 1701 Pacific Avenue

Please join the Tacoma Arts Commission for an evening in celebration of the arts. We will honor the 2010 AMOCAT Award recipients: Oliver Doriss, Fab-5 and Urban Grace Church. We will also recognize the 2010 Tacoma Arts Commission funding recipients.
